Meet Alts Digital, a Portuguese intent marketing company, often connected to SEO but that’s just the starting line, that needed a fresh take on their brand and website. Over several months we've transformed everything except the name (we've tried that actually but Namecheap’s™ domain bot bought (nice pun) alts.digital domain that was free at the time, thanks clapping hands)! We’ve delivered them a WebGL tool so that Alts could generate their own brand assets to support their social networks posts pottery.
Sweat it creativity! The website is where everything is bonded together, the narrative we’ve developed uses all the brand elements on scroll to astound the audience into three sections: 1. Our products are targeted for the verticals they focus on: iGaming and Finance with relevant metrics. 2. Life at Alts presents the team with funky animated personal emojis, blinking an eye on recruiting as the company is 100% remote, clearly, while sorting the team's benefits, culture, and values so that you are their next player. And 3, a 24 points Manifesto spirited video featuring the Portuguese Superman himself, a falling Magritte’s Apple that would make Newton’s eye stare, and a shiny gold cake to share the spoils.
